addressalign-toparrow-leftarrow-rightbackbellblockcalendarcameraccwcheckchevron-downchevron-leftchevron-rightchevron-small-downchevron-small-leftchevron-small-rightchevron-small-upchevron-upcircle-with-checkcircle-with-crosscircle-with-pluscrossdots-three-verticaleditemptyheartexporteye-with-lineeyefacebookfolderfullheartglobegmailgooglegroupshelp-with-circleimageimagesinstagramlinklocation-pinm-swarmSearchmailmessagesminusmoremuplabelShape 3 + Rectangle 1ShapeoutlookpersonJoin Group on CardStartprice-ribbonShapeShapeShapeShapeImported LayersImported LayersImported Layersshieldstartickettrashtriangle-downtriangle-uptwitteruserwarningyahoo

KnockoutJS for the .NET Developer

In the new Javascript revolution, Knockout is the latest to enter the MV* libraries. In this talk, Sujesh Arukil will start with the basics of knockout, starting with a few jsFiddles, followed by setting up Knockout in Visual Studio, Knockout Observables, Bindings, in-built bindings, custom bindings, templating, extensions and techniques to achieve a better performing application. Knockout is a JavaScript library that helps you to create rich, responsive display and editor user interfaces with a clean underlying data model. Any time you have sections of UI that update dynamically (e.g., changing depending on the user’s actions or when an external data source changes), KO can help you implement it more simply and maintainably.


About Sujesh Arukil

Sujesh works as a Web Developer for, Inc. He loves coding, loves Javascript and everything Web. His attempts at programming his 20 month old son however has been futile.

Join or login to comment.

  • Joe E.

    An excellent presentation. Very well prepared introduction to Knockout.

    September 11, 2012

  • David H.

    Good information; lots of information; really liked the combination material and demo application.

    September 11, 2012

  • Douglas M.

    Did the date of this event change or did I just not pay enough attention to detail when it was first posted?

    September 4, 2012

    • David H.

      Nope - it's been Sept 11. Hopefully you can still make it.

      September 4, 2012

    • Douglas M.

      Great thanks, actually I initially thought it was 9/12 which I wasn't sure I could do, but 9/11 should be fine for me. I just have that feeling that I'm forgetting something and my anniversary is 9/16 so that's not it. lol

      September 4, 2012

  • Andrew E. K.

    Is this similar to ExtJs (Sencha)?

    August 17, 2012

    • A former member
      A former member

      ExtJs is more an MVC Framework. Knockout is more an MVVM model. Essentially both enable you to achieve separation of Concerns. ExtJs has been a long time player, Knockout is relatively young but is simpler and the learning curve I believe is very small.

      August 23, 2012

32 went

Our Sponsors

  • Omnyx

    Omnyx hosts our hands-on labs and feeds the attendees.

  • GrapeCity

    GrapeCity provided a cash donation and swag.

  • JetBrains

    JetBrains provides licenses we can raffle off at our meetings.

People in this
Meetup are also in:

Sign up

Meetup members, Log in

By clicking "Sign up" or "Sign up using Facebook", you confirm that you accept our Terms of Service & Privacy Policy